New 134-room property opening 1st November.
Hong-Kong-based Swiss-Belhotel has just announced it will open its first Australian property in Brisbane later this year.
The site at 218 Vulture Street South Brisbane will feature 134 rooms, with Swiss-Belhotel chairman Gavin Faull saying “we are very excited to be opening our first Swiss-Belhotel branded property in Australia in the booming Brisbane market.
“We were presented with this exciting opportunity in Brisbane two years ago…we were so impressed that we have taken a long term lease on the hotel and invested in the property,” he added.
As well as an ideal location near the Gabba, three large hospitals and the CBD, the property will boast a large corporate lounge, two banquet and meeting rooms, an indoor pool and gymasium and on-site parking.
The new addition boosts the Swiss-Belhotel portfolio to more than 135 properties in the Middle East, Europe, China, Southeast Asia, Australia and New Zealand.
Faull flagged further local development, with plans to have at least ten hotels managed by Swiss-Belhotel International in Australia within five years, and “at least forty within ten years”.
